  • Cybersecurity Threats: Piracy sites are breeding grounds for malware, ransomware, and phishing attacks. Pop-up ads on these sites often initiate unwanted downloads that can compromise user data.
  • Legal Consequences: In many countries, accessing pirated content is a violation of copyright law. While enforcement varies, governments and ISPs (Internet Service Providers) actively block these domains.
  • Ethical Concerns: Using these sites undermines the livelihood of the thousands of crew members involved in filmmaking.

The 2011 Tamil-language political action thriller Ko (translating to "King") remains a benchmark in Kollywood for its high-octane investigative narrative and technical brilliance. Directed by K.V. Anand, a former photojournalist himself, the film masterfully blends realistic media drama with the commercial sensibilities of South Indian cinema. The Core Narrative: Media vs. Politics
